TEACHING EXPERIENCE

Our Contrastive Linguistics method evolved slowly in the early 1970's when Carmelo, the author, was a student of English. (Carmelo is Italian.) His passion for learning English so moved his English teacher, a British journalist, that they decided to open a school for teaching English in Seville, Spain. (Quite a feat, because they had to learn Spanish first!). Initially, they taught with the study materials of the most famous British linguists, but in a short time they decided to write their own teaching materials. As their students' questions surfaced, Carmelo and his English teacher developed clearer and clearer explanations, helping them to overcome their difficulties. In 1992, Carmelo and his family, together with his teacher, moved back to Italy and he continued teaching English. His English teacher passed away in 1994. She was 88 years old. Nonetheless, together with his wife Debra, Carmelo adapted his English course for his Italian students, creating English for Italians. (Debra is American.)

MY TEACHING STYLE

Serious foreign students of English need in-depth, problem solving study material. Inglés para Españoles and English for Italians are comparative linguistics English courses for Spanish speaking and Italian students. Explanations are in the students' native language. Our method corrects their common mistakes and teaches them to think and speak like a native. The Units are so easy to understand that teachers of English who use our method can teach effortlessly.
